Description
RCR-YM20-7076
YAMAHA SZR AIR FILTER ASSEMBLY are made of multi-layered cotton fabric soaked in low viscosity oil, which is inserted between two aluminium mesh frames. s filters quality contributes to the longevity of the motors.
About Product
Product part number: RCR-YM20-7076
Manufactured by:
Replacement for: Yamaha SZR
Vehicle manufacturer: Yamaha Motors
Country: India